About the job Chief Operating Officer - COO

Chief Operating Officer – COO

Our partner is a high-growth scale-up at a pivotal moment and they are looking for a Chief Operating Officer (COO) to help take them to the next level.

As COO you will partner closely with the CEO to operationalise their ambitious vision: turning complexity into commercial clarity, accelerating the sustainability transition, and scaling their platform globally. You'll ensure that their strategy becomes execution, that teams are aligned, that their platform is delivered reliably, and that they operate with discipline, accountability, and agility.

Some of your key responsibilities
  • Overall leadership responsibility for all teams.
  • Turn vision into execution by setting and refining quarterly priorities (Rocks) aligned to company-wide goals.
  • Own delivery against plan and budget, ensuring performance targets are met.
  • Drive operational excellence and discipline by leading the senior team to embed effective meeting rhythms and performance scorecards.
  • Design and implement scalable systems, processes, and reporting to support growth.
  • Proactively remove obstacles and unblock teams to enable consistent execution and success.
Skills and experience
  • Senior leadership experience in SaaS, geospatial, or climate tech sectors.
  • Comfortable with technical products, including data pipelines, cloud architecture, and engineering practices.
  • Expert in process discipline, capable of structuring and scaling fast-moving teams.
  • Exceptional communicator, able to bridge techn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Proven success in scaling operations and systems within growth-stage companies.
  • Strategic execution skills, turning vision into actionable goals and building scalable systems for long-term growth.
  • Strong financial acumen, including modelling, budgeting, and forecasting, with the ability to link financial insights to operational strategy.
  • Background in Earth observation, remote sensing, or environmental science.
  • Familiarity with environmental regulatory frameworks (TNFD, CSRD, EUDR).
  • Experience with ISO / security certifications and data compliance.
  • Experience with financial institutions or regulated clients.
  • Global or multi‑region operational experience.
